Sagesse SC (basketball)

Sagesse Sports Club , known as Hekmeh (Arabic: الحكمة‎) in Arabic, is a Lebanese sports club based in Beirut. The basketball team was established in 1992, as part of the historic Club Sagesse established in 1943 with mainly the football (soccer) team.

Epistles of Wisdom

The Epistles of Wisdom or Rasa'il al-Hikmah is a corpus of sacred texts and pastoral letters by teachers of the Druze Faith, which has currently close to a million faithful, mainly in Lebanon, Syria, Israel and Jordan.

Al-Hikmah University

Al-Hikmah University is an Islamic university located in Ilorin, Kwara State, Nigeria. It was founded in 2005 by AbdulRaheem Oladimeji Islamic Foundation AROIF based in Nigeria and World Assembly of Muslim Youths WAMY based in Jeddah.

Al-Hikma University (Baghdad)

Al-Hikma University college was a university in Baghdad founded in 1956 by members of the New England Province of the Society of Jesus. Al hikma means "wisdom" in English.

Al Hekma Tower

The Al Hekma Tower is a 64-floor tower under construction along Sheikh Zayed Road in Dubai, United Arab Emirates. Construction of the Al Hekma Tower started in 2006, while it was kept on hold in 2009 however the construction resumed in summer 2010.

Adhik Maas

Adhik Maas is an extra month in the Hindu calendar that is inserted to keep the lunar and solar calendars aligned.

Jaghjagh River

The Jaghjagh River is a tributary of the Khabur River in Turkey and Syria. The river was known in ancient Greek as the Mygdonius (Ancient Greek: Μυγδόνιος), and lent its name to the city of Antioch in Mygdonia.

Al Hekma International School

Al Hekma International School is a co-educational international school offering an American curriculum from Pre-school to High School (PS-Grade 12). The school was founded in 1985 and is accredited by the Bahraini Ministry of Education and by two accreditation organizations: Middle States Association for Accreditation of Colleges & Schools (MSA) and North Central Association (NCA) in the United States.
